I went once in 2008 for my "Introduction to MTB" skills course. I remember being entranced by the place, with some very steep and tricky features. But that was through the perspective of a complete beginner, so be warmed!

I haven't been back since because it is quite a distance for me. My mate who was a quarry engineer told me that the place used to be a big sand extraction point and that it had been planted over with pine trees many years ago. If you Google "Woburn Sands MTB" you will find loads of info and videos.

I ride regularly at another sandy place over-planted with pine trees and if the ground conditions are similar, then it is likely to drain well, until all of a sudden it doesn't!
